#48db82 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#48db82 is composed of 28.2% red, 85.9%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.6%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 143.7 degrees, a saturation of 67.1% and a lightness of 57.1%. #48db82 color hex could be obtained by blending #90ffff with #00b705.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#48db82 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#48db82 has RGB values of R:72, G:219,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 4774786.

Shades and Tints of #48db82

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030e07 is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#48db82

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b9890 is the less saturated color, while #26fd7b is the most saturated one.
